我正在尝试将Tesseract导入Angular2(TypeScript)。我可以看到它保存在node_modules文件夹中,但是在使用时从'@types/tesseract.js'导入{Tesseract};它说:[ts]Module'"c:/Users/black/Projects/projectCLI/tess/node_modules/@types/tesseract.js/index"'hasnoexportedmember'Tesseract'.在index.d.ts文件中有一个名为Tesseract的命名空间。是否有其他方法可以导入它,或者我们是否以错误的方式看待它?我
JS的新手和Node.js的新手。在Safari中运行Tesseract.js(文本识别软件:http://tesseract.projectnaptha.com)大约需要10秒,并立即开始输出进度。Node(v6.9.1)(从终端或通过Electron运行)在开始输出到控制台之前将CPU运行到100%4分20秒。然后它大约在同一时间完成。建议采取哪些故障排除步骤?这对Node来说很常见吗?我在日志中看到的唯一区别是Safari“在缓存eng.traineddata中找到”清除和禁用缓存对时间的影响很小。尝试了几个.JPG和.PNG(300-600kb)文件,结果相同-但BMP(3.7
我目前正在开发一个基于OCR(光学字符识别)的android应用程序。我已经下载了“tesseract-android”项目,其中包含用于编译Tesseract、Leptonica和JPEG库的工具,以便在Android上使用。我在WindowsVista操作系统上通过Eclipse进行开发。我还下载了必要的工具(android-ndk;apacheant..),我已经仔细完成了构建这个项目的所有步骤,并将它作为一个库添加到我的基本应用程序中。我的应用包括打开相机拍照,然后通过tesseractAPI处理这张照片以将其转换为文本。我的问题是:1.这个程序真的不能在Windows操作系统
我有一些带有价格的小图片,如下所示:但是当我尝试命令时我得到一个空的输出文件:tesseractimage.png输出.txt我应该使用什么特殊命令来对像这样的小图像进行OCR?另外,我能否指定可能的结果仅为美元符号、句点和数字0-9?我已经通过添加到配置文件尝试了“字母”方法,但我没有找到任何关于美元符号或句点是否需要转义的数据。无论如何,我使用上述命令的简单版本得到的响应为零。 最佳答案 您使用的是哪个版本的tesseract?使用以下命令:tesseractimage.png输出-psm8我得到了这个结果。12705美元请注意
我无法让tess4j在Windows10下工作。http://tess4j.sourceforge.net/tutorial/状态:Tesseract,Leptonica,andGhostscriptWindows32-and64-bitDLLsareembeddedintess4j.jar;theywillautomaticallybeextractedandloadedatrun-time.确实它尝试这样做,但它似乎针对10之前的Windows版本进行了优化。我需要授予对各种目录的权限,但现在它说(Toeganggeweigerd="访问被拒绝")Exceptioninthread
我正在使用tesseract对屏幕截图执行OCR。我有一个使用tkinter窗口的应用程序,在我的类的初始化中利用self.after在tkinter窗口中执行常量图像抓取和更新标签等值。我已经搜索了好几天,但找不到任何具体示例如何在使用pytesseract调用tesseract的Windows平台上利用CREATE_NO_WINDOW和Python3.6。这与这个问题有关:HowcanIhidetheconsolewindowwhenIruntesseractwithpytesser我只编写了2周的Python程序,不了解如何执行上述问题中的步骤。我打开了pytesseract.p
我认为那些是完全相同的东西,除了,在批处理文件中你输入了命令,它会像一个函数一样执行文件中编写的所有命令。所以如果我输入这个命令:for%iin(*.jpg)dotesseract%i%i.txt其中tesseract是一个将jpg文件转换为文本文件的程序,它工作正常。(tesseractinput.jpgoutput.txt)但如果我将完全相同的行写入批处理文件,它就不会说“我这次出乎意料”。@echoofffor%iin(*.jpg)dotesseract%i%i.txt有人知道怎么回事吗? 最佳答案 在批处理文件中,您必须将%
我正在尝试使用SerakTesseractTrainer训练tesseract:https://code.google.com/p/serak-tesseract-trainer/而且我无法弄清楚为什么在执行TrainTesseract时CMD中会发生以下错误。有帮助吗?Readinga.tr...Fontid=-1/0,classid=1/46onsample0font_id>=0&&font_id 最佳答案 在写你的字体数据之前,把'\n'字符放在文件的开头(只需按回车键)。为我工作。
我正在尝试训练tesseract以在Windows上工作。这个过程完成得很好,但是当我调用tesseract.exefile.tiffout运行后,文件为空。我不知道这里发生了什么,我在linux下做了同样的过程并且工作得很好。我认为问题可能出在mftraining.exe的生成上。它抛出此消息:Warning:noprotos/configsforainCreateIntTemplates()Warning:noprotos/configsforfinCreateIntTemplates()Warning:noprotos/configsforlinCreateIntTemplate
我正在尝试将TesseractOCR编译成Windows64位版本的库。我已经下载了源代码并使用VisualStudioExpressC++2010将其编译为32位版本,但由于我通常不是C++程序员,所以我不知道如何转向编译64位版本版本。非常感谢任何帮助。我需要64位版本的原因是我将它用作需要64位JVM的Java项目的一部分。32位版本的Tesseract显然不能在64位JVM中运行,但似乎没有正式的64位Windows版本。 最佳答案 相关的64位DLL由Tesseract.NETwrapper提供项目。您可能想查看其解决方案